Registered Nursing is one of the most popular majors in the nation, ranking 3rd of all the majors we analyze. In 2019-2020, 259,493 degrees were awarded to students with this major.

Across Nevada, there were 1,642 registered nursing gra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 457 registered nursing graduates with average earnings and debt of $34,600 and $18,765 respectively.

Top 4 Best Value Associate Degree Colleges for Registered Nursing in Nevada

#1

College of Southern Nevada

Las Vegas, Nevada
#1 in overall quality

Out of the 4 schools in the Best Value Registered Nursing Schools for an Associate in Nevada that were part of this year’s ranking, College of Southern Nevada landed the #1 spot on the list. College of Southern Nevada is a large school located in Las Vegas, Nevada that handed out 198 associates’s registered nursing degrees in 2019-2020.

CSN also made our “Best Registered Nursing Associate Degree Schools in Nevada” list, coming in at #1. The yearly cost to attend College of Southern Nevada is $5,806 for Nevada Associate Degree Registered Nursing students.

#3

Western Nevada College

Carson City, Nevada
#3 in overall quality

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Western Nevada College. The school came in at #3 for the Best Value Registered Nursing Schools for an Associate in Nevada. This small school is located in Carson City, Nevada, and it awarded 53 associates’s registered nursing degrees in 2019-2020.

WNC also made our “Best Registered Nursing Associate Degree Schools in Nevada” list, coming in at #3. The estimated yearly cost for Western Nevada College is $10,819 for nevada associate degree registered nursing students.

#4

Great Basin College

Elko, Nevada
#4 in overall quality

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Great Basin College. The school came in at #4 for the Best Value Registered Nursing Schools for an Associate in Nevada. Great Basin College is a small public school situated in Elko, Nevada. It awarded 27 associates’s registered nursing degrees in 2019-2020.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at Great Basin College, the school also landed the #4 spot in our “Best Registered Nursing Associate Degree Schools in Nevada”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Great Basin College is $7,437 for Nevada Associate Degree Registered Nursing students.
